The Vendor is required to provide professional legal services as city attorney.
- Services for which fees and rates are requested include: general representation, special projects, litigation and municipal prosecutions.
- The attorney will be required to provide detailed, itemized billing for each category (including general representation), on a monthly basis.
- General representation
• Attendance at all city council meetings, boards and commissions. (Excluding the wind crest economic development corporation)
• Consultation with city council and city staff via telephone and email during normal business hours.
• Review and/or draft ordinances, resolutions, charter amendments and other documents in which the city has an interest or as required by state changes or council request.
• Review and/or draft contracts and other documents prior to city council action.
- Special projects
• Includes any unusually large projects defined as one that will require 20 hours or more of attorney time to handle.
- Counsel and litigation
• Includes both pretrial and trial activities for all litigation filed by or against the city which is not otherwise covered by insurance or risk pool coverage.
- Municipal court
• Represent the state of in municipal court or make a recommendation for appointment of a prosecutor to the city council to handle municipal court prosecutions.
• The court is held at (time) on (number of times) Tuesdays of each month.
